The last track of the night?

I’ve got a tendency either to drop the hardest thing in my box or finish with a classic – either to drain the last bit of energy from them or send them home smiling. Depends on my mood really. Years ago I always used to drop Jeff Mills’ ‘Phase 4’ as my last track. It’s so amazingly relentless that there’s nowhere to go but home after playing it!

The guilty pleasure?

I’ll admit that I’m partial to Rod Stewart’s ‘Da Ya Think I’m Sexy?’. It’s shit but in a funny way. Obviously it’s cheesy as fuck, but a lot of disco was. There’s actually an edit of this I did to play at a promoter’s wedding, which I’ve drunkenly (and mistakenly) dropped at a couple of techno clubs. Oh dear.

The best chillout record?

I’m not one of those guys with loads of ambient albums, chillout and soundscape shit. Obviously I’m a fan of things like early Aphex Twin and Global Commination, but for me the ultimate relaxing soundtrack needs to be reggae or dub. It just unwinds me. I’m not a stoner – haven’t been for years –  but it still has the same effect, so something like King Tubby’s ‘Dreada Version’ does it for me. Failing that, some dub-flavoured house or techno. Ability II’s ‘Pressure Dub’ is always an armchair rave fave.
